Ingredients

For the Chicken Filling

  • 8 slices white sandwich bread
  • 2 cups cooked shredded chicken
  • ½ cup shredded mozzarella cheese
  • 1 small onion, finely chopped
  • 2 green chilies, finely chopped
  • 2 tablespoons chopped fresh cilantro
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• ½ teaspoon black pepper
  • ½ teaspoon salt

For the Pakora Batter

  • 1½ cups chickpea flour (gram flour)
  • 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on turmeric
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• ½ teaspoon cumin
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• ½ teaspoon baking powder
  • ¾–1 cup water, as needed
  • Vegetable oil, for frying

Optional Garnishes

  • Chopped cilantro
  • Chaat masala
  • Lemon wedges

For Serving

  • Mint chutney
  • Garlic yogurt sauce
  • Sweet chili sauce
  • Ketchup

Step-by-Step Instructions

1. Prepare the Chicken Filling

In a large bowl, combine the shredded chicken, mozzarella cheese, onion, green chilies, cilantro, garlic powder, paprika, salt, and black pepper.

Mix until everything is evenly combined.

2. Assemble the Bread

Trim the crusts from the bread if desired.

Place a generous spoonful of the chicken filling onto four bread slices.

Top with the remaining slices and gently press the edges together.

Cut each sandwich diagonally to create two triangles.

3. Prepare the Batter

In a mixing bowl, whisk together the chickpea flour, all-purpose flour, turmeric, paprika, cumin, salt, and baking powder.

Gradually add the water while whisking until you have a smooth batter that is thick enough to coat the bread without dripping excessively.

4. Heat the Oil

Heat about 2 inches of vegetable oil in a deep skillet or saucepan to 350°F (175°C).

5. Coat and Fry

Dip each stuffed bread triangle into the batter, making sure all sides are evenly coated.

Carefully place the coated bread into the hot oil.

Fry for 3–4 minutes per side, or until deep golden brown and crispy.

Transfer to a paper towel-lined plate to drain excess oil.

6. Serve

Sprinkle with chopped cilantro or a pinch of chaat masala if desired.

Serve immediately with mint chutney, garlic yogurt sauce, or your favorite dipping sauce.

These pakoras are also great for meal prep, as the assembled sandwiches can be refrigerated before frying.

Pro Tips & Variations

For the crispiest bread pakoras, make sure the batter is thick enough to coat the bread evenly without becoming heavy. Freshly cooked or rotisserie chicken works especially well because it’s tender and flavorful. Seal the bread firmly around the filling to prevent it from opening during frying. Fry in small batches to maintain the oil temperature and achieve an evenly crisp, golden coating. Drain the fried pakoras on a wire rack instead of paper towels if you want them to stay extra crispy.

For healthy substitutions, air fry or bake the bread pakoras after lightly brushing them with oil. Whole wheat bread can also be used for added fiber, while reduced-fat mozzarella keeps the filling lighter. Budget-friendly tips include using leftover roasted chicken or turkey and whatever cheese you already have in the refrigerator. This recipe is excellent for cooking for beginners because it uses simple ingredients and easy techniques. Meal prep ideas include preparing the filling a day in advance or freezing the assembled sandwiches before coating and frying. Frequently Asked Questions

Can I make these ahead of time?

Yes. Assemble the stuffed bread sandwiches up to one day ahead and refrigerate them. Coat with batter just before frying for the best texture.

What can I substitute for chicken?

Cooked turkey, shredded beef, canned tuna, mashed potatoes, paneer, or sautéed vegetables all work well as filling alternatives.

How do I store leftovers?

Store cooled pakoras in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to three days. Reheat them in the oven or air fryer to restore their crispiness.

Is this recipe good for meal prep?

Absolutely. The filling and assembled sandwiches can be prepared ahead of time, making frying quick and convenient when you’re ready to serve.
